The Ministry of Natural Resources is confident that Mongolia will refuse to build a hydroelectric power station on the Selenga
The head of the Ministry of Natural Resources of Russia, Sergey Donskoy, is confident that Mongolia will abandon the Shuren HPP project, Finmarket news agency reports. “It will not be built, because, in my opinion, there is an international community that is opposed to the construction of a hydroelectric power station. We appealed to the World Bank, which, at our request, suspended funding.
